ホームページ >ウェブフロントエンド >htmlチュートリアル >Web フロントエンド開発??CSS テクノロジーのレビュー_html/css_WEB-ITnose
はじめに
。
、CSS全体を整理していきます。
全体的な概要
CSSの基礎知識や使い方については、以前ブリスケット(CSSを簡単に言うとCSSの核心)を作るときに詳しく解説しました。ここでは詳細には触れません
。ここでは主に、CSS と JavaScript、XML と AJAX の間の相互作用について説明します。
CSS と JavaScript の相互作用
<span style="font-family:KaiTi_GB2312;font-size:18px;">script language="javascript">var number = new Date().getSeconds() % 3 + 1; //随机数,从1到3//随机选择CSS外部文件document.write('<link href="0' + number.toString() + '/0' + number.toString() + '.css" rel="stylesheet" type="text/css">');</script></span>
実際には、HTML と CSS の間の相互作用と同じで、JavaScript タグを導入するだけで済みます。 JavaScript と対話することで動的な効果を実現します。
CSS と XML の相互作用
CSS と JavaScript 間の相互作用と同様に、XML を導入するだけです。ここで XML はデータを保存する場所として見ることができ、CSS は XML ファイルの表示を美しくします。
CSS と AJAX の相互作用
AJAX は比較的複雑なテクノロジです。これは、JavaScript、CSS、DOM、XMLHttpRequest、およびその他のテクノロジーの融合です。
JavaScript は、CSS、DOM、XMLHttpRequest を介して呼び出される AJAX 全体の最下位部分です。 CSS はページ全体を制御します。CSS がなければ、Web ページ
XMLHttpRequest は存在しません。
AJAX を初めて使用するため、まだよくわかりません。今のレベルではここでしか紹介できません。
個人的なハイライト
繰り返しますが、CSS は Web ページのコンテンツとスタイルを分離し、CSS ファイルを通じて同じスタイルのスタイルをまとめてカプセル化します。これは、将来の Web サイトのアップグレードと保守に非常に便利です。便利ですね。